Output dab836736e6c72d3a525f9aad0d6138f1cb6bddcc487902e7fe29b5ea4ce1ffc:0

value
10820670
script pubkey
OP_0 OP_PUSHBYTES_20 abc23662c212991d95528989b3e6464803579827
address
bc1q40prvckzz2v3m92j3xym8ejxfqp40xp89c2wau
transaction
dab836736e6c72d3a525f9aad0d6138f1cb6bddcc487902e7fe29b5ea4ce1ffc
confirmations
210389
spent
true